Schuprints Screen Printing
Advertisement
Clayton, DE
Schuprints Screen Printing, located in Clayton, DE, is a vibrant clothing retailer specializing in custom apparel. With a focus on quality and creativity, they offer a wide range of screen printing services for personalized designs. Whether you're looking for team uniforms, promotional items, or unique gifts, Schuprints is dedicated to bringing your ideas to life with exceptional craftsmanship and attention to detail.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ement

